Competed professionally in tennis, with notable achievements in collegiate tennis. Won the NCAA singles championship in 2021 while representing the University of Texas at Austin. Transitioned to the professional circuit, gaining rankings within the Women's Tennis Association. Participated in various international tournaments, contributing to the visibility of Mexican tennis on the world stage.

Served as a fighter pilot during World War I, achieving significant success in aerial combat. Accumulated 26 aerial victories, making contributions to the development of air tactics and strategy. Awarded the Medal of Honor for exceptional bravery and skill. Post-war, involved in business and became a pioneer in commercial aviation, leading Eastern Air Lines as its president.

An American artist and author, established a reputation through vibrant storytelling in artworks and children's literature. Incorporated quilt-making techniques into visual art, exploring themes of race, gender, and identity. Gained acclaim with the illustrated story 'Tar Beach', which received the Caldecott Honor. Contributed to the feminist art movement through her unique approach, combining cultural narratives with artistic expression.
